Abstract

The utility model discloses a kind of support device that cantilevered structure falsework is shared with external scaffolding, including support device ontology, and support device ontology one end is pre-buried end, and pre-buried end passes through multiple anchor ring components and beam main tendon welding;The support device ontology other end is free end, and free end top is equipped with multiple fixed pull rings, and wirerope is equipped in fixed pull ring, and wirerope one end is connected and fixed pull ring, and the other end connects pre-buried pull ring, pre-buried pull ring connection middle layer floor or upper layer floor;Free end bottom end is equipped at least one bearing diagonal, and bearing diagonal one end connects support device ontology, and the other end connects lower layer's floor.It is the utility model firm and durable, safe and reliable, it is easy to install and remove, the installation sleeve on support device ontology provided with scaffold upright rod ensure that the stabilization of scaffold so that scaffold upright rod is not susceptible to break away.

A kind of support device that cantilevered structure falsework is shared with external scaffolding
Technical field
The utility model relates to a kind of support device, a kind of cantilevered structure falsework and external scaffolding are related particularly to Shared support device, belongs to building engineering field.
Background technique
In general, as diversification is presented in the fast development of construction industry, architectural image, wherein cantilevered structure is public Build frequently with architecture structure form, but cantilevered structure constructs and brings great challenge to us, and traditional approach passes through weldering Truss construction is connect, it is complicated for operation and uneconomical, and the overhanging I-steel of outrigger is used as to upper one layer of structural slab construction simultaneously Form bracing system, i.e. change overhanging type external scaffold I-steel use the unloading method of pull-up wirerope and lower part I-steel diagonal brace, This method is not only easy to operate, and live civilized construction effect is good, moreover it is possible to reduce construction cost.
Therefore, a kind of support dress that the stronger cantilevered structure falsework of functional reliability is shared with external scaffolding need to be developed Setting is the key point for solving above-mentioned technical problem.
Summary of the invention
For many shortcomings and deficiencies present in above-mentioned background technique, the utility model is intended to provide a kind of recyclable week Turn to use, firm and durable, construction efficiency is high, reduces the construction cost of support system, the scaffold built can be made to be not susceptible to side Sliding, safety and firmness is easy to install and remove, firm suitable for building for builder's jack.
In order to solve the above problem and reach above-mentioned goal of the invention, a kind of cantilevered structure falsework of the utility model and outer The shared support device of scaffold is realized by using following design structure and using following technical solution:
As the improvement for the support device that a kind of cantilevered structure falsework of the utility model and external scaffolding share, the dress Set including support device ontology (1), support device ontology (1) one end is pre-buried end, pre-buried end by multiple anchor ring components (2) with Beam main tendon welding;Support device ontology (1) other end is free end, and free end top is equipped with multiple fixed pull rings (11), fixed Wirerope (3) are equipped in pull ring (11), wirerope (3) one end is connected and fixed pull ring (11), and the other end connects pre-buried pull ring (4), Pre-buried pull ring (4) connection middle layer floor (5) or upper layer floor (6);Free end bottom end is equipped at least one bearing diagonal (7), Bearing diagonal (7) one end connects support device ontology (1), and the other end connects lower layer's floor (8).
The improvement above-mentioned as the utility model, the support device ontology (1) are I-steel, and the I-steel is rows of to be set It sets;The fixed pull ring (11) generally zigzag shape structure or Ω character form structure.
The further improvement above-mentioned as the utility model, the free end is beyond intermediate floor edge and is vacantly arranged; At least two fixed pull rings (11) are equipped on the free end top, one of fixed pull ring (11) is located at the top of free end Edge, another fixed pull ring (11) are located at the top middle portion of free end.
The further improvement above-mentioned as the utility model, the anchor ring component (2) include that two ends are equipped with screw thread U-shaped component (21), fixed plate (22) and two nuts (23), wherein opened on the fixed plate (22) there are two bolt hole, U Two ends of type component (21) pass through two bolts hole, the size of the nut (23) and (21) two ends of U-shaped component Screw thread match.
The closed end of the further improvement above-mentioned as the utility model, the anchor ring component (2) is embedded in middle layer In floor (5), middle layer floor (5) upper surface is stretched out in the open end of anchor ring component (2), and the width of the anchor ring component (2) is big Width in support device ontology (1).
The further improvement above-mentioned as the utility model, the wirerope (3) are by lockset lantern ring (31) and several Rope clamp (32) and safety collar (33) are constituted, wherein wirerope (3) connects middle layer floor (5) or passes through middle layer floor (5) upper layer floor (6) are connected;The lockset lantern ring (31) is located at the front end of wirerope (3), and the rope clamp (32) is equipped with rope card (321), the safety collar (33) passes through rope clamp (32).
The again further improvement above-mentioned as the utility model, the shape and structure of the pre-buried pull ring (4) and fixed drawing The shape and structure of ring (11) is identical, generally zigzag shape structure or Ω character form structure.
Again again further improvement, the lower end of the bearing diagonal (7) above-mentioned as the utility model is reinforced equipped with diagonal brace Connector (71), diagonal brace, which reinforces connector (71), to be made of rectangular-shaped steel plate (711) and several L shape dowels (712), The welding of dowel (712) fixing end is set on steel plate (711), is linked together molding structure with it;Dowel (712) free end is pre-buried In lower layer's floor (8).
As the utility model it is above-mentioned again be more further improved again, support device ontology (1) outer surface spray Have paint either antirust coat, antirust coat include epoxy zinc rich primer and chlorinated rubber finish and be located at epoxy zinc rich primer and Epoxy micaceous iron intermediate coat between chlorinated rubber finish.
It is also more further improved as the utility model is above-mentioned, it is also rows of at the top of support device ontology (1) Equipped with multiple installation sleeves (12), installation sleeve (12) interior plug-in is equipped with scaffold upright rod (91).
Working principle is: the support device that a kind of cantilevered structure falsework and external scaffolding of above-mentioned design structure share Before carrying out use, need to be installed as spare.
When specifically installing and using, firstly, during building construction, in advance in the Vierendeel girder of upper layer floor (6) Pre-buried multiple pre-buried pull rings (4), place several the utility model design structures on middle layer floor (5) in the one side edge of upper end Support device ontology (1), multiple anchor ring components (2), the closed end of anchor ring component (2) are installed on support device ontology (1) It is embedded in middle layer floor (5), and the gap between horizontal support bar (1) and anchor ring component (2) is used into timber wedge and gingival cyst of mucous gland in the newborn The packing materials such as silk are filled, and middle layer floor (5) upper surface, and anchor ring component (2) are stretched out in the open end of anchor ring component (2) Width be greater than the width of support device ontology (1), anchor ring component (2) forms a line according to the direction perpendicular to floor edge; Then, pull ring (11) and installation sleeve (12) is welded and fixed in advance according to design size respectively on support device ontology (1);Again Then, according to the needs of practice of construction, wirerope (3) is respectively adopted and is fixedly connected, when connection, wirerope (3) one end is solid It is scheduled on pre-buried pull ring (4), the other end is fixed on the fixed pull ring (11) being welded at the top of support device ontology (1) overhanging portion On;And then, it welds pre-buried bearing diagonal (7), bearing diagonal (7) one end connects support device ontology (1), and the other end connects lower floor Plate (8), finally, according to the needs of practice of construction situation, according to the support device of constant spacing installation multiple groups the utility model, so Scaffold upright rod (95) is respectively fitted on the scaffold fixed beam (95) on support device ontology (1) afterwards, carries out scaffold (9) build, set up complete it is firm after, corresponding constructing operation can be carried out.
Utility model has the following beneficial effects compared with the prior art: the builder's jack of the utility model supports Sound construction is durable, safe and reliable, so that scaffold upright rod is not susceptible to break away, ensure that the stabilization of scaffold.This is practical new Type builder's jack support construction strong applicability, is easy to install and remove, the overhanging scaffold suitable for various building occasions Build.
